an atoms size is determined by how far the outermost electrons are from the nucleus. the size of an atom is affected by the size of positive pull of an atoms protons. arrange the following elements in order of decreasing atomic size. rank the atoms from the largest to smallest. to rank items as equivalent, overlap them. view available hint(s) reset help br kr se ge rb largest atom smallest atom

Explanation:

Step1: Recall periodic atomic size trends

Atomic size increases down a group, decreases across a period.

Step2: Locate elements on periodic table

Rb (Group 1, Period 5); Ge (Group 14, Period 4); Se (Group 16, Period 4); Br (Group 17, Period 4); Kr (Group 18, Period 4)

Step3: Rank by size rules

Rb (largest, lower period) > Ge > Se > Br > Kr (smallest, rightmost in period)

Answer:

Largest atom: Rb, Ge, Se, Br, Smallest atom: Kr
